Russian Minister of Economic Development: Russia's economy grew by 10% over the past three years

Golden Finance reports that on May 13th, Russian President Vladimir Putin met with the Russian Minister of Economic Development, Maxim Reshetnikov, on May 12th local time. Reshetnikov reported on the state of Russia’s economic development to Putin. Reshetnikov stated that Russia’s economy has grown by 10% over the past three years. He pointed out that the current economic situation provides conditions for the central bank to ease monetary policy and emphasized that Russia’s economic situation is stabilizing.
